Configuring and Starting Display Variants
You can select from different variants for displaying your visualization created in CODESYS. An advantage is that you can have not only one, but multiple display variants running at the same time. During this time, the contents of the visualization are the same for all variants. This also applies to the integrated visualization: when the visualization editor is open in CODESYS, the visualization is also displayed there with the same active contents.
TargetVisu
The display as a variant of CODESYS TargetVisu is possible one time. You can insert an object of this type below the Visualization Manager.
WebVisu
The display as a variant of CODESYS WebVisu is possible any number of times. You can insert any number of objects.
Remote TargetVisu
The display as a variant of CODESYS TargetVisu is possible any number of times. You can insert any number of objects.
When you insert a variant below the Visualization Manager, the task configuration is extended by the visualization task VISU_TASK
(the flow unit of the visualizations). The task is automatically deleted when no more objects exist below the Visualization Manager or the objects below are excluded from compiling. You can set this in the Properties dialog of an object, on the Compile tab.
Tip
If no object is inserted below the Visualization Manager, then the visualization created there is displayed automatically as an integrated visualization when the application starts.
